For taller men, the semi-formal men wedding outfit can be adjusted for proportionate elegance. Emphasize length by opting for a slightly longer jacket and full-length pants that graze the shoe tops without pooling. A single-breasted blazer can streamline your silhouette while ensuring the once-cumbersome navy doesn't overwhelm your stature. The fit is key, so ensure measurements offer an allowance for comfortable movement while maintaining an overall slim impression. Vertical patterns and detailing run the risk of exaggerating height, so keep the texture simple. This variation plays to your strengths, keeping the focus up top with coordinated details like ties or pocket squares. Taller men have the advantage of carrying layers and textures with effortless style—why not make it count?

Lean frames have the perfect canvas for the semi-formal men wedding attire. Begin by ensuring that the clothes complement the frame rather than drown it. Opt for narrow lapels on the blazer to match the proportions of a slimmer physique, thereby adding to their natural allure. Slim-fit pants will similarly balance the ensemble, providing a streamlined effect that flows naturally. Accessories should layer without overwhelming; consider monochrome looks to elongate the figure subtly. Effortless chic comes easily to lean physiques as the architecture of the outfit itself—bold, sharp lines on natural frames—conveys sophistication with minimal effort. Remember, minimalism in choice amplifies style, making every accessory and choice feel intentional.

Understanding how to pivot this outfit for various seasons will ensure you're dressed appropriately for any semi-formal men wedding setting. In spring or summer, opt for a breathable fabric blend in your blazer and pants to maintain style without the stifling heat. Switch out your traditional shirt for one with subtle pastel pins that evoke seasonal freshness. Fall or winter weddings, on the contrary, call for layers—like a cashmere blend around your shoulders or a wool tie for texture and warmth. Color accents, like deeper hue ties or pocket squares, can blend with the seasonal palette spread across the natural backdrop. The aim is to synchronize style with comfort, ensuring you reflect the season’s mood without straying from the event’s sophistication demands.
